-inline Color
-Layer_ColorCorrect::correct_color(const Color &in)const
-{
- Color ret(in);
- Real brightness((this->brightness-0.5)*this->contrast+0.5);
-
- if(gamma.get_gamma_r()!=1.0)
- {
- if(ret.get_r() < 0)
- {
- ret.set_r(-gamma.r_F32_to_F32(-ret.get_r()));
- }else
- {
- ret.set_r(gamma.r_F32_to_F32(ret.get_r()));
- }
- }
- if(gamma.get_gamma_g()!=1.0)
- {
- if(ret.get_g() < 0)
- {
- ret.set_g(-gamma.g_F32_to_F32(-ret.get_g()));
- }else
- {
- ret.set_g(gamma.g_F32_to_F32(ret.get_g()));
- }
- }
- if(gamma.get_gamma_b()!=1.0)
- {
- if(ret.get_b() < 0)
- {
- ret.set_b(-gamma.b_F32_to_F32(-ret.get_b()));
- }else
- {
- ret.set_b(gamma.b_F32_to_F32(ret.get_b()));
- }
- }
-
- assert(!isnan(ret.get_r()));
- assert(!isnan(ret.get_g()));
- assert(!isnan(ret.get_b()));
-
- if(exposure!=0.0)
- {
- const float factor(exp(exposure));
- ret.set_r(ret.get_r()*factor);
- ret.set_g(ret.get_g()*factor);
- ret.set_b(ret.get_b()*factor);
- }
-
- // Adjust Contrast
- if(contrast!=1.0)
- {
- ret.set_r(ret.get_r()*contrast);
- ret.set_g(ret.get_g()*contrast);
- ret.set_b(ret.get_b()*contrast);
- }
-
- if(brightness)
- {
- // Adjust R Channel Brightness
- if(ret.get_r()>-brightness)
- ret.set_r(ret.get_r()+brightness);
- else if(ret.get_r()<brightness)
- ret.set_r(ret.get_r()-brightness);
- else
- ret.set_r(0);
-
- // Adjust G Channel Brightness
- if(ret.get_g()>-brightness)
- ret.set_g(ret.get_g()+brightness);
- else if(ret.get_g()<brightness)
- ret.set_g(ret.get_g()-brightness);
- else
- ret.set_g(0);
-
- // Adjust B Channel Brightness
- if(ret.get_b()>-brightness)
- ret.set_b(ret.get_b()+brightness);
- else if(ret.get_b()<brightness)
- ret.set_b(ret.get_b()-brightness);
- else
- ret.set_b(0);
- }
-
- // Return the color, adjusting the hue if necessary
- if(!!hue_adjust)
- return ret.rotate_uv(hue_adjust);
- else
- return ret;
-}
